Afghan security force members reomove the bodies of three alleged Taliban from a bank after a shoot out in Kabul, Afghanistan, on August 19, 2009. Photo by Adam Ferguson/VII Mentor Program Presidential and provincial council elections took place on August 20 amidst insecurity and Taliban intimidation. After allegations of fraud, a run off election was scheduled for November 7 between favorites Hamid Karzai and Dr. Abdullah Abdullah, however Dr. Abdullah withdrew before the second round and Karzai was named president for second term. Amidst an uncertain democracy, daily life went on for Afghans.
